OK, I have a question... Why do you put the Scotch Blue tape on the car while you are puffing and polishing? I tend to roll over my edges with the buffer. Should I be putting tape on it instead?
|
Depending on the cutting pad and compound with a DA buffer it can mar up the finish on your window trim, plastics, etc. It's more of a safety precaution than anything just in case the buffing pad hits those areas on the car.
Plus it also prevents the compound from getting lodged in all the cracks and crevices (which is a PITA to remove)
